1.数据库的数据一般存放在( )中。
A. 内存
B. CPU
C. 寄存器
D. 磁盘
2.列值为空值(NULL),则说明这一列( )。
A. 数值为0
B. 数值为空格
C. 数值是未知的
D. 不存在
3.SQL的聚集函数COUNT、SUM、AVG、MAX、MIN不允许出现在查询语句的( )子句之中。
A. SELECT
B. HAVING
C. GROUP BY… HAVING
D. WHERE
4.要查询XSH数据库CP表中产品名含有“冰箱”的产品情况,可用( )命令。
A. SELECT * FROM CP WHERE 产品名称 LIKE ‘冰箱’
B. SELECT * FROM XSH WHERE 产品名称 LIKE ‘冰箱’
C. SELECT * FROM CP WHERE 产品名称 LIKE ‘%冰箱%’
D. SELECT * FROM CP WHERE 产品名称=‘冰箱’
5.如果要在一张管理职工工资的表中限制工资的输入范围,应使用( )约束。
A. PDRIMARY KEY
B. FOREIGN KEY
C. unique
D. check
6.存在下列关键字的SQL语句中,不可能出现Where子句的是
A. Update
B. Delete
C. Insert
D. Alter
7 并发操作带来哪些数据不一致问题?
.丢失修改 ;不可重复读 ;读“脏”数据
8 日志文件是用来记录事务对数据库的更新操作的文件。
9 事务是由一系列操作序列构成的程序执行单元。这些操作要么都做,要么都不做,是一个不可分割的工作单位。
10 RDBMS的查询处理包括哪几个阶段?
查询分析;查询检查;查询优化;查询执行
使用游标的步骤是什么?
- 说明游标
- 打开游标
- 移动游标指针,然后取当前记录
- 关闭游标
游标是系统为用户开设的一个数据缓冲区,存放SQL语句的执行结果。
工作单元之间的通信方式有哪些?
- SQL通信区
- 主变量
- 游标